Step 1: Obtain Your Conditional Green Card
The first step on the path to citizenship is securing a Conditional Green Card, which allows investors and their families to reside in the U.S. for 2 years. To qualify, investors must make a substantial financial commitment of at least $800,000 if investing in a Targeted Employment Area (TEA) or $1,050,000 for investments outside of TEAs. This investment must create or preserve at least 10 U.S. jobs, either through direct business ownership or by contributing to projects within a Regional Center.

Step 2: Your Permanent Green Cards Ready
After holding the Conditional Green Card for 2 years, investors become eligible to apply for a Permanent Green Card by filing Form I-829, which removes conditions on residency. This petition must show that the investment continues to meet the 10 job creation requirement and that funds were legally sourced and sustained within the U.S. economy. Approval of this stage grants permanent residency, allowing the investor and their family to live and work in the U.S. indefinitely.

Step 3: Let’s Apply for U.S. Citizenship
After 5 years of U.S. residency—beginning from the date of their Conditional Green Card—investors and their families become eligible for naturalization. The process includes proving U.S. residency for at least 30 months within the five-year period, passing English language and U.S. civics exams, and demonstrating good moral character.
